However, this is no >> good if you want to profile kernelspace. >> >> Your problem is that your CPU is not identified by OProfile. >> If you send me the `lscpu` output or the /proc/cpuinfo file >> contents, I might figure out why. >> >> However, it is very probable, that your CPU is supported by the >> latest OProfile 1.1 and I encourage you to try that one instead. >> >> ------------ >> >> Some deeper explanation: >> >> There are two modes oprofile knows, let's call them "opcontrol-mode" >> and "operf-mode". >> >> -- >> >> 1) "opcontrol-mode" is obsolete and consists of a kernel module, >> a profiling daemon and a controller (opcontrol). By this controller, >> you signal the profiling daemon to start/stop/reset profiling, etc. >> >> The event sources can be either HW events or TIMER interrupt. The >> TIMER interrupt is a fallback used by the daemon when HW events are >> not detected. They are not detected when the CPU is unknown or not >> supported. It might be also totally different architecture which >> does not support any HW events, or, the HW events might be disabled >> (e.g. you are running a virtual machine and the hypervisor does not >> support/enable that for its guests). >> >> The "TIMER interrupts" is a software-emulated event that is used >> when the HW events are simply not available. >> >> Also note, that the TIMER interrupts ARE NOT SUPPORTED in the >> "operf- >> mode". So using "TIMER interrupts" might be a reason why a user >> might >> want to stick with this legacy "opcontrol-mode". >> >> The "opcontrol-mode" has been removed from OProfile 1.0, so 0.9.9 is >> the latest OProfile that supports it. >> >> -- >> >> 2) "operf-mode" is far better replacement for the previous mode. It >> does not need any daemon and kernel module, the usage is much more >> simple and it has lots of other advantages. >> >> Basically, the only disadvantage is that it does NOT support the >> TIMER interrupts fallback. Thus, when the HW events are not enabled/ >> detected/usable/supported/etc, you cannot fallback to the TIMER >> mode. >> >> If you do not want to use the TIMER mode, there is basically no >> reason for not using "operf-mode" instead, thus there is nothing to >> be lost by updating to oprofile-1.1. >> >> -------------------- >> >> So, I recommend to update to the latest OProfile and try out the >> operf mode: >> >> 1) `ophelp -r` should still test the CPU identification >> >> I believe, your CPU will be supported after updating, but I cannot >> be sure without knowing the model/family numbers. >> >> 2) `ocount ls` should report some numbers (this tests whether the >> HW events can be used). >> >> 3) `ophelp | less` will print all the HW events available to you >> >> 4) Basic profiling: >> >> operf ls >> opreport >> >> 5) or let's profile systemwide and with kernel: >> >> operf -s --vmlinux /your/path/to/vmlinux >> # wait here for a while >> ^C >> opreport >> >> ------------------------ >> >> Hope it helps. >> Michael >> >> >> Dhara Buch >> >> On Mon, Feb 27, 2017 at 10:24 PM, Michael Petlan < >> [email protected]> wrote: >> On Mon, 27 Feb 2017, dhara buch wrote: >> Hello, >> >> >> Hi Dhara, >> >> >> I have installed Oprofile-0.9.9 on Ubuntu 15.10. >> I try to init oprofile with' >> opcontrol --init command, which requires >> uncompressed vmlinux file with --vmlinux option. >> >> I have tried to uncompress the present vmlinuz >> with extract-vmlinux script.
